Hollywood Abs: My Viral Moment

A single livestream disaster completely upends a controversial celebrity's life when her private alternative account is exposed to the public. As she shoots to the top of the trending charts, her panicked manager desperately hopes her secret novel-writing hobby is the last of her secrets. To manage the fallout, she signs up for a reality dating show alongside elite movie star Heath Osborne. Can she survive the glare of the spotlight, or will her hidden life ruin everything?
